Adult-onset immunodeficiency syndrome is a provisional name for a newly diagnosed immunodeficiency illness. The name is proposed in the first public study to identify the syndrome.<ref>{{#invoke:Citation/CS1|citation
|CitationClass=journal
}}</ref> It appears to be chronic and non-contagious, affecting mainly people of Asian descent aged around 50.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ation
|CitationClass=news
}}</ref><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ation
|CitationClass=web
}}</ref> Cases first started appearing in 2004, primarily in Thailand and Taiwan.
